Second appeal under Section 100 of CPC lie
On question of facts
On substantial questions of law
On mixed question of law &fact
None of the above
Section 100 says that a second appeal shall lie if in the opinion of the High Court it involves, a substantial question of law. Existence of substantial question of law is the requisite of a second appeal. Moreover no second appeal lies from an order but it lies only from a decree.. The word substantial as qualifying questions of law means - of having substance, essential, real, of sound worth, important, 'or considerable. However the legislature ' has chosen not to qualify the scope substantial law by suffixing' the' words of general importance as has been done in many other pro visions.
